We make locals feel like tourists and tourists feel like locals.
We are a local tour company specializing in sharing the rich social history of some of the city's most iconic spots.
We use fully refurbished ex Royal Mail bikes, and all are named after (often not so) famous Glaswegian women and aim to make all our guests appreciate the city as much as we do.
Our routes are safe and take in beautiful parks, rivers and utilize Glasgow's expanding cycle network. If you need an electric bike, please ask us about this as it can often be arranged.
Our tours cover the past and contemporary Glasgow, across themes such as history, architecture, culture, and immigration.
